Output 21f03324aa2c25444a4e72a40088ade0d1516a4d08fae18aa94afd21d5bfad55:1

value
26869506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deef0c9b3f15a764e6919e9086beba5609195544 OP_EQUAL
address
3N1nJZbMk4kZY8Kg9YqudDzSh1QZp7MMTj
transaction
21f03324aa2c25444a4e72a40088ade0d1516a4d08fae18aa94afd21d5bfad55
spent
true